About Sanctuary Point 2540

The size of Sanctuary Point is approximately 5.9 square kilometres. It has 20 parks covering nearly 18.3% of total area. The population of Sanctuary Point in 2016 was 7225 people. By 2021 the population was 7874 showing a population growth of 9.0%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Sanctuary Point is 60-69 years. Households in Sanctuary Point are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Sanctuary Point work in a community and personal service occupation.In 2021, 69.20% of the homes in Sanctuary Point were owner-occupied compared with 69.40% in 2016.

Sanctuary Point has 4,963 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in Sanctuary Point have seen a 45.26%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 46.04% increase. As at 31 December 2025:

  • The median value for Houses in Sanctuary Point is $692,089 while the median value for Units is $639,637.
  • Houses have a median rent of $530 while Units have a median rent of $480.
